Bariatric vitamins for gastric bypass are necessary to assist patients recuperate after weight reduction surgery. These supplements can be found in several types, from soft chews to liquids.

There are a couple of things to bear in mind when buying bariatric vitamins. Make sure they contain adequate iron. This is a crucial trace element, and inadequate iron can result in fatigue and anemia.

The best bariatric vitamins for gastric bypass ought to also include adequate vitamin C. This antioxidant assists safeguard the body from swelling and cell damage. It likewise motivates the production of collagen proteins.

Make sure that the vitamin supplement you select consists of at least 400 mcg of folic acid. Without folic acid, bariatric surgery patients can establish neurological concerns.

Vitamin B12 plays a key role in the development and function of cells. This vitamin can also assist keep healthy afferent neuron. When an individual has a shortage, he or she can feel a tingling or pins and needles in the extremities.

In addition to a bariatric multivitamin, bariatric clients might likewise need probiotics. Probiotics can be taken in capsules or powders. An excellent probiotic will have at least seven pressures of germs.

After gastric coronary bypass, many people may experience anemia. This is a condition in which your blood does not have enough red cell. Iron is an essential component of red blood cells, and without it you can end up being really ill. Taking iron supplements after gastric bypass surgery can help to correct this condition.

There are various kinds of iron supplements readily available, and every one has its own advantages and drawbacks.
